A MASKED-UP Hyundai prototype has been spotted displaying an engine bay full of heavy-duty electrical hardware, confirming that development is well underway for the company’s first mid-sized hybrid.

Underneath the heavy camouflage lies the 2011 Hyundai Sonata, due to be unveiled at the Detroit Auto Show in January 2010.

Hyundai is expected to revitalise the Sonata with a new four-door coupe body, and, as these spy photos show, the new Sonata will look a great deal more upmarket as a result.

2011_hyundai_sonata_hybrid_spypic_01_s

The 2011 Sonata won’t be Hyundai’s first hybrid - that honour goes to the Elantra LPi Hybrid launched in Korea last month - but it will be its first mass-market petrol-electric vehicle.

Although primarily targeted at the US market, the Sonata hybrid stands a strong chance of eventually coming to Australia.

In addition to the hybrid powertrain, the 2011 Sonata is expected to make use of a number of direct-injected petrol inline-fours and a range-topping V6.
